A special technical highlight is the highly sensitive cleanroom technology.
In a cleanroom, no particles, no matter how small, are allowed to disturb the functionality of sensitive objects. Special clothing made from high-density material prevents particles and germs from the human body from entering the room air and thus reaching the products.
The cleaning of textiles is the king discipline of textile care, mastered by only a few specialists. Bardusch is among them. The used cleanroom textiles are collected with the company's own fleet and introduced into a separate area. There, a careful inspection takes place. Further steps include multiple disinfection washing cycles in special machines with pass-through functions into the actual cleanroom. Several disinfection and decontamination procedures are used here. The environmentally friendly water and air treatment systems ensure minimal environmental impact.
Parameters for room and water conditions are continuously monitored via online monitoring. The cleanroom textiles are packed in special PE bags or autoclave bags, sterilized, and transported to the customer. Bardusch's cleanroom packaging ensures that neither particles nor germs come into contact with the clothing during transport.
Bardusch offers cleanroom services to both hospitals and industrial companies.
Advanced technology is of little use if it does not reach the customer. Bardusch has created a complete cycle for its rental offerings. All processes are organized so that even the smallest washed sock returns to the employee at their workstation. A well-designed barcode system with computer monitoring ensures this.
The "Close to the Customer" concept traditionally also includes on-site presence. Bardusch originated from a branch business. In the initially more than 100 branches around Ettlingen, residents could drop off their laundry for washing and cleaning. Today, 16 production sites in Germany ensure short distances and excellent service. Whether bakery, large kitchen, kiosk, or hospital—Bardusch invests heavily in its branches. Investments amounted to EUR 3.5 million in 2010/2011, and will reach four million in 2012. Notably, the completion of Soltau and Augsburg. The Heilbronn location has been completely renovated, and Erfurt is in planning.
As a regionally rooted family business, the headquarters in Ettlingen plays a special role. Almost 700 employees work there. Ettlingen is the company's largest operation and one of the most modern textile care facilities in Europe.
